Brown Couch Theatre Company starts the new year with the U.S. Premiere of Matéi Visniec’s The Story of the Panda Bears Told By a Saxophonist Who Has a Girlfriend in Frankfurt, directed by Bryan White.

Set over nine nights, the play tells the story of an everyman and a mysterious woman who are brought together under curious circumstances. Their journey of self-discovery often defies logic but ultimately leads the man to a higher understanding of life and death. The audience travels with them on their journey, but is never more than one step ahead in this delicate and lyrical piece.
